RR1 - what does it mean?
Probably a stupid question, but instead of OK or HK1, RR1 appears on my TG booking printout. Is it a kind of waitlist, or confirmed or what?

"RR" stands for "reconfirmed" in CRS (computerized reservation system) code, I believe.
